2019独角兽企业重金招聘Python工程师标准>>>

错误信息:
java.io.IOException: java.sql.BatchUpdateException: Incorrect string value: '\xD6\xD0\xB9\xFA\xB9\xA4...' for column 'content' at row 1
at org.apache.gora.sql.store.SqlStore.flush(SqlStore.java:340)
at org.apache.gora.sql.store.SqlStore.close(SqlStore.java:185)
at org.apache.gora.mapreduce.GoraRecordWriter.close(GoraRecordWriter.java:55)
at org.apache.hadoop.mapred.ReduceTask$NewTrackingRecordWriter.close(ReduceTask.java:579)
at org.apache.hadoop.mapred.ReduceTask.runNewReducer(ReduceTask.java:650)
at org.apache.hadoop.mapred.ReduceTask.run(ReduceTask.java:417)
at org.apache.hadoop.mapred.LocalJobRunner$Job.run(LocalJobRunner.java:260)
Caused by: java.sql.BatchUpdateException: Incorrect string value: '\xD6\xD0\xB9\xFA\xB9\xA4...' for column 'content' at row 1
at com.mysql.jdbc.PreparedStatement.executeBatchSerially(PreparedStatement.java:1666)
at com.mysql.jdbc.PreparedStatement.executeBatch(PreparedStatement.java:1082)
at org.apache.gora.sql.store.SqlStore.flush(SqlStore.java:328)

解决方法:
在nutch2.1
中配置
<property>
  <name>encodingdetector.charset.min.confidence</name>
  <value>1</value>
  <description>A integer between 0-100 indicating minimum confidence value
  for charset auto-detection. Any negative value disables auto-detection.
  </description>
</property>
并确保mysql数据库编码为UTF-8

转载于:https://my.oschina.net/apdplat/blog/397144

nutch2.1+mysql报错及解决相关推荐

  1. mac 启动mysql 报错,mac 解决 mysql 启动报错

    玄幻问题 mac 中用 brew 安装 mysql,理想中是这样的:执行一行命令,就可以愉快地使用 mysql 现实却是这样的:当系统曾经安装过 mysql, 用 brew 卸载后再安装新版 mysq ...

  2. kettle连接数据mysql查_Kettle连接MySQL报错的解决方法

    使用Kettle报错的解决方法 1.当你在navicat上面测试数据库连接的时候可以看到数据库连接成功.而在Kettle上面连接同样的库的时候报出一大段错误出来,这时候是不是感觉有点懵逼了. 错误内容 ...

  3. kettle连接mysql一直报错_Kettle连接MySQL报错的解决方法

    使用Kettle报错的解决方法 1.当你在navicat上面测试数据库连接的时候可以看到数据库连接成功.而在Kettle上面连接同样的库的时候报出一大段错误出来,这时候是不是感觉有点懵逼了. 错误内容 ...

  4. MySQL报错1055解决办法:[Err] 1055 - Expression #1 of ORDER BY clause is not in GROUP BY clause and contains

    [mysql报错1055 报错解决办法][Err] 1055 - Expression #1 of ORDER BY clause is not in GROUP BY clause and cont ...

  5. ubuntu安装mysql报错_解决Ubuntu 12.04中更改MySQL默认编码报错

    Ubuntu 12.04,安装了MySQL,完了之后,更改了字符编译,就报错.感觉很郁闷. 环境: root@ubuntu:~# uname -a Linux ubuntu 3.2.0-23-gene ...

  6. [MySQL安装问题] HeidiSQL连接MySQL报错——完美解决

    安装完MySQL8.0,使用HeidiSQL连接MySQL8.0数据 连接失败,报错"Plugin caching_sha2_password could not be loaded&quo ...

  7. IDEA的mysql报错[08S01] 解决办法

    我从网上搜了n多解决办法,要不是看不懂,要不就是太麻烦. 最后才发现原来是数据库服务没开.沃的王德发特!@!玛,你们数据库开了吗? 我告诉你咋开,这是设置完了报的正确的. 点运行,输入net star ...

  8. MySQL报错1055解决办法

    最近在mysql 8.0.15版本中发现一个问题,在执行完sql语句后报错:[Err] 1055 - Expression #1 of ORDER BY clause is not in GROUP ...

  9. Mysql报错2003 解决办法 Can‘t connect to MySQL server on ‘localhost‘ (10061)

    起因: 电脑上好久没用数据库了,结果在启动的时候说链接不上 网上找了几个办法,对我没有用,我试到了一个有用的,放在这里. 为了提高电脑的运行速度,我曾经把后台自动运行的服务都关闭了.所以 第一步:查看 ...

最新文章

  1. excel表格出问题了
  2. 微众WeCross 跨链平台(2)网络拓扑
  3. validation注解及自定义注解
  4. 浅析php学习的路线图
  5. cas java单点登录_java单点登录系统CAS的简单使用
  6. 图片服务 - thumbor可用的探测器
  7. Mac安装MySQLWorkbench
  8. 实时 Git,在版本控制之前控制源码
  9. JS/JQuery操作iframe元素
  10. 计算机的排除故障的方法,计算机产生故障的原因和排除故障的方法
  11. 一次生产内存溢出记录
  12. 如何构建创新文化——技术视角
  13. html excel2007打开很慢,excel打开很慢,教您Excel表格打开后很卡很慢怎么办
  14. Unity高质量场景打光参考资料
  15. 服装行业ERP系统有哪些基本功能?
  16. fedora 20 安装mysql_fedora19之后的版本安装mysql
  17. 【论文精读】OmniFusion全景相机的深度估计
  18. python的学习记录
  19. eclipse 取消xml校验
  20. 新框架(BSF_JAVA)环境部署个人总结

热门文章

  1. 魔改ResNet反超Transformer再掀架构之争!作者说“没一处是创新”,这些优化trick值得学...
  2. 刑啊!智能音箱让10岁女童摸电门,内容来自网络却不审核,这锅该谁来背?...
  3. 用上强化学习和博弈论,EA开发的测试AI成精了
  4. 二次元妹子五官画风都能改,周博磊团队用无监督方法控制GAN | CVPR 2021
  5. 最新安卓系统细节曝光:后盖手势控制、浮雕式UI、隐私保护.....本月更新!
  6. Nature:万物皆可“编程”,结构材料也能实现数据存储,华人科学家一作
  7. 200秒=超算1万年,谷歌实现“量子霸权”论文上架随即被撤回,引发全球热议...
  8. JUnit单元测试中的setUpBeforeClass()、tearDownAfterClass()、setUp()、tearDown()方法小结
  9. 进程注入的研究与实现
  10. windows自动关闭无响应程序